2011-07-27 3 views
0

JQuery Mobileでエラーメッセージを削除または無視することはできますか?私が使って試してみました:JQuery Mobileからエラーメッセージを削除しますか?

$.mobile.hidePageLoadingMsg(); 

が、私の知る限り唯一の実際のローディングメッセージに効果があることがわかりますように。知っておくと便利だが、この文脈では役に立たない。

私はAjaxのポストを提出するボタンを使用していますし、成功に私は場所の変更

window.location = 'insert url here'. 

を呼び出していますが、これが発生する前にエラーが表示されます。ところで、私がwindow.locationを使用している理由は、私はWebアプリケーションを構築しているし、サファリまたはAndroidの同等の投稿送信に行きたくないということです。

すべての入力は:)

コナー

+0

どのようなエラーメッセージがありますか? – Pointy

答えて

2

これは、エンドユーザーエクスペリエンスのために推奨されていないと評価されていますが、jQMライブラリを変更し、ちょうどエラーメッセージコメントアウトできます

(注:これは、フルバージョンとない分1であるあなたはそれを自分minに必要があるでしょう)

//show error message 
$("<div class='ui-loader ui-overlay-shadow ui-body-e ui-corner-all'><h1>"+ 
    $.mobile.pageLoadErrorMessage +"</h1></div>") 
    .css({ "display": "block", "opacity": 0.96, "top": $window.scrollTop() + 100 }) 
     .appendTo(settings.pageContainer) 
     .delay(800) 
     .fadeOut(400, function() { 
      $(this).remove(); 
    }); 

ところでIMHO、私はこれを行うことはお勧めしませんが、それはオプションです

関連する問題